Digital Student Mentoring
We are happy to announce that Ms Aprajita Kain will support VSR in providing excellent education in the field of Web Engineering. She will serve as Digital Student Mentor especially for students in the Web Engineering Master program, being the primary student-level contact and helping you with any questions/problems/aspects of studying Web Engineering digitally.
Please be invited to join the weekly Digital Student Mentoring consultation sessions every Friday from 3 to 4 pm via BBB (https://webroom.hrz.tu-chemnitz.de/gl/apr-5mp-xet-hkd) if you need help or wish to discuss study-related topics with your new student mentor. The Digital Student Mentoring is an additional offering to support students in the context of online education.
